Understanding Unbearable Morning Sickness:
Unbearable morning sickness, also known as hyperemesis gravidarum, is a severe form of morning sickness that affects a small percentage of pregnant women. It is characterized by persistent and excessive nausea and vomiting, often leading to dehydration, weight loss, and nutritional deficiencies. This condition can be physically and emotionally taxing, making it crucial to address and seek appropriate support.

Seeking Relief:
Consult with a healthcare provider: It is crucial to consult with a healthcare provider if morning sickness becomes unbearable. They can evaluate the severity of the symptoms, rule out any underlying conditions, and provide appropriate medical interventions. This may include anti-nausea medications, intravenous fluids, or hospitalization for more severe cases.
Nutritional support: Maintaining proper nutrition is vital, especially when experiencing unbearable morning sickness. Working with a healthcare provider or a registered dietitian can help develop a plan to ensure adequate nutrient intake. This may involve consuming small, frequent meals, focusing on easily digestible foods, and considering nutritional supplements if necessary.
Hydration: Dehydration is a significant concern with severe morning sickness. It is essential to stay hydrated by sipping on water, electrolyte-rich drinks, or consuming ice chips. In some cases, intravenous fluids may be necessary to rehydrate the body.
Rest and self-care: Rest is crucial for individuals experiencing unbearable morning sickness. Getting enough sleep and taking breaks throughout the day can help manage fatigue and reduce the severity of symptoms. Engaging in self-care activities, such as gentle exercise, meditation, or relaxation techniques, can also provide relief.
Emotional support: Seeking emotional support from loved ones, support groups, or mental health professionals can be beneficial. Sharing experiences, concerns, and feelings with others who understand the challenges of unbearable morning sickness can provide comfort and validation.
